Make it six blowout wins for the Cranston West Falcons this season. Everything went their way against Classical on Wednesday as Cranston West made off with a 70-47 victory. The victory made it back-to-back wins for Cranston West.
Cranston West's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Kyla Buco led the charge by scoring 20 points. The team also got some help courtesy of Maia Riccio, who scored 12 points along with seven assists and five rebounds.
Cranston West has been performing well recently as they've won three of their last four mat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 11-7 record this season. As for Classical,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ost six of their last seven mat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 2-9 record this season.
